C有许多赋值运算符,最基本、最常用的是=,他把右侧表达式的值赋值给左侧表达式。其他赋值运算符都用于更新变量,其用法都是左侧一个变量名,右侧一个表达式。
scores += 20 与 scores = scores + 20
dimes -= 20 与 dimes = dimes - 20
bunies *= 2 与 bunnies = bunnies * 2
time \= 2 与 time = time \ 2
reduce % 3 与 reduce = reduce \ 3
好处:
使代码更紧凑,而且与一般形式相比,组合形式的赋值运算符生成的赋值运算符生成的机器代码更高效。